Practically, researchers design a pre-trans-splicing molecule (PTM) that pairs with the target CTNNB1 pre-mRNA and provides a correct sequence to be spliced in. Think of the PTM as the spare film reel used to patch the damaged footage.
ctgct.bsky.social
The paper explores RNA trans-splicing: an RNA-level editing strategy that replaces portions of a defective transcript with a healthy sequence, rather than altering DNA.
ctgct.bsky.social
CTNNB1 syndrome results from diverse, dispersed mutations in the CTNNB1 gene, which encodes β-catenin (a protein important for neurodevelopment) which makes single-target fixes impractical.
